PHOENIX — A Powerball ticket sold in a Scottsdale grocery store won $50,000 in Monday night’s drawing, according to the Arizona Lottery.

The winning slip was sold at the Safeway located at Scottsdale and Pinnacle Peak roads.

Monday’s winning numbers were 2, 17, 18, 29 and 43, with a Powerball number of 3.

The odds of winning a $50,000 prize are 1 in 913,129.

The odds of winning the top prize in the Arizona Lottery are 1 in over 7 million, but the Grand Canyon State has seen a recent string of lucky strikes.

On Jan. 18, a player won a $112 million jackpot.

Big winnings followed lucky Arizonans into February. On Feb. 4, one lucky lottery player had their $1 The Pick ticket turn into a golden $1 million reward .

As with all Arizona Lottery games, the winners have 180 days from the date of the drawing to claim their prizes.

The estimated jackpot for the next Powerball drawing held Wednesday night is a nice $154 million .
